Nicole Richie is here for the Hilary Duff revival.
Richie, a 2000s star herself, took to Instagram stories Nov. 11 to congratulate Duff on her decision to return to music after a multi-year hiatus. Duff released her new single “Mature” earlier this month, marking a return to the studio a decade after her last album.
A bubbly, ’80s-tinged pop record, “Mature” sees Duff sing about her younger self dating someone older, before leaving such naivety behind. The track, a piece of “autofiction” according to a release, was co-written by Duff, 38, her husband, Grammy-winning producer and songwriter Matthew Koma, and singer-songwriter Madison Love.
“She looks like shе could be your daughter / Like me before I got smarter,” Duff sings at one point. “When I was flattered to hear you say / ‘You’re so mature for your age, babe.'”
Duff was romantically linked to Good Charlotte rocker Joel Madden when she was 16 and he was 25. He went on to marry Richie, with Duff later marrying Koma in 2019 after her split from her ex-husband, hockey player Mike Comrie.
While some listeners hypothesized that the new single was about Madden, Richie’s post proved there was no bad blood.
“‘Mature’ is not the word I would use to describe us, but regardless, this song is a BOP,” she wrote alongside a photo of her and Duff lying on the grass, laughing hysterically with both clad in black.
“It’s definitely about a brief experience that I had a long, long time ago,” Duff told Vogue about the song. “It was extremely therapeutic to write about things that a normal conversation doesn’t really give you the opportunity to.”
Duff’s return to music will be supplemented by an untitled docuseries from “Taylor Swift: The Eras Tour” director Sam Wrench. A release date and platform for the series have yet to be announced.
